Food manufacturer fined £120,000 after exposing workers to toxic dust
A food manufacturer has been fined £120,000 after exposing workers to toxic dust. Puratos Limited, a food manufacturer, was handed the fine last Friday after admitting to putting its workforce at serious risk from hazardous dust and unsafe lifting practices.
